What are folk flies? 
Well they are a new pet project of mine. It started recently when I left my fly box at home and instead scavenged some fly tying materials from the landscape around my fishing destination. I was able to knock up some passable sakasa kebari patterns from seagull feathers and sheep's wool and horse hair dubbing. Here are my early examples and it's got me to thinking how I might create some more folk flies from the landscape around home when I return. Watch this space..

Bodmin Moor & Atlantic Coast  - sheeps fleece and herring gull - soft hackle sakasa kebari






Bodmin Moor & Atlantic Coast  - horse hair and herring gull  - stiff hackle sakasa kebari
Stiff hackle sakasa kebari - sheep's wool, horse hair and herring gull
